Pierata Gelding Pareto Makes Exciting Debut

Mark Smith - Thursday April 25

Heavily backed favourite Pareto looks to have an exciting future judging on his facile win on debut in the Martin Collins Australia Hcp (1000m) at the Sunshine Coast on Anzac Day.

Ridden by Kyle Wilson-Taylor for David McColm, the 2-year-old son of Pierata jumped best from an outside barrier and was barely out of second gear to defeat the Headwater gelding Auaholic by three and a half lengths with the Encryption gelding Cryptostar back in third.

Bred by Jorshan Investments, Pareto is the first winner for the 3-time winner O'Rachael (Northern Meteor), who was third in the Group 1 ARC Diamond Stakes.

Pareto a $160,000 Magic Millions yearling

Telemon Stud had purchased O'Rachael off Segenhoe Stud for $260,000 at the  2021 Inglis Chairman's Sale.

O'Rachael’s Bivouac colt was a $260,000 buy for Suman Hedge Bloodstock (FBAA)/Riverstone Lodge from the Telemon Thoroughbreds draft at the 2023 Magic Millions National Weanling Sale before failing to meet his reserve at the 2024 Inglis Classic Yearling Sale.

O'Rachael was covered by Spirit Of Boom last spring.

Pareto is the sixth first-crop winner - 1 in NZ - for Pierata, whose fee increased to $66,000 at Yulong Stud for the forthcoming season.
